Posting Content on Facebook: A Complete Guide

Written by Recipes and DIY

Posting content on Facebook is essential to engage your audience, grow your page, and build your brand. Here’s how you can create and share impactful posts that resonate with your followers.


Step 1: Decide on the Type of Content

Before posting, determine what type of content aligns with your goals and audience. Common types include:

  • Text Posts: Share updates, announcements, or thoughts.
  • Image Posts: Use photos or graphics to grab attention.
  • Video Posts: Share tutorials, stories, or behind-the-scenes content.
  • Links: Drive traffic to your website, blog, or other platforms.
  • Polls and Questions: Encourage interaction and feedback.
  • Stories: Share short-lived, engaging content (visible for 24 hours).

Step 2: Create Your Post

  1. Go to Your Facebook Page:
    • Log in to your account and navigate to the page where you want to post.
  2. Click on the Post Box:
    • You’ll see a box that says, “What’s on your mind?” or “Write something…”
  3. Write Your Caption:
    • Keep your text clear, concise, and engaging.
    • Use a friendly tone and include a call-to-action (e.g., “Comment below,” “Click the link,” “Share your thoughts”).
  4. Add Visual Elements:
    • Images or Videos: Click the photo/video icon to upload.
    • Emojis: Use emojis to add personality and make your post visually appealing.
    • Hashtags: Use relevant hashtags to increase visibility.

Step 3: Optimize Your Post

  • Tag People or Pages: Use “@” to tag collaborators, brands, or people.
  • Add Location: If your post is location-specific, include it to reach local audiences.
  • Schedule Posts: Use Facebook’s scheduling feature to plan posts for the best times.

Step 4: Publish Your Post

  • Once your post is ready, click Post (or Schedule if you’re planning ahead).

Step 5: Engage with Your Audience

  1. Monitor Comments: Respond to questions, thank followers, and engage with their feedback.
  2. Encourage Interaction: Ask open-ended questions or prompt followers to share their opinions.
  3. Share in Groups: Post in relevant Facebook groups (if allowed) to expand your reach.

Tips for Posting Engaging Content

  1. Know Your Audience: Post content that aligns with their interests and needs.
  2. Be Consistent: Stick to a posting schedule (e.g., 3-5 times per week).
  3. Use High-Quality Visuals: Crisp images and videos perform better.
  4. Leverage Trends: Stay updated on trending topics and events.
  5. Experiment with Formats: Try text posts, live videos, carousels, and more to see what works best.

Best Times to Post on Facebook

  • Generally, the best times to post are:
    • Weekdays: Between 9 AM and 3 PM.
    • Weekends: Early morning or late evening.
  • Test different times to find when your audience is most active.

Analyzing Post Performance

  1. Use Facebook Insights to track metrics like:
    • Reach (how many people saw your post).
    • Engagement (likes, comments, shares).
    • Click-through rate (for link posts).
  2. Adjust your strategy based on what performs well.

Pro Tips for Success

  • Keep It Short: Posts with 40-80 characters often perform best.
  • Call-to-Actions: Encourage actions like “Learn More,” “Shop Now,” or “Comment Below.”
  • Use Stories and Reels: These formats are highly engaging and great for behind-the-scenes content.
  • Experiment with Facebook Ads: Boost important posts to reach a larger audience.
